The cheapest way to get from Lindau to Ravensburg is to rideshare which costs €2 - €4 and takes 58 min.
The fastest way to get from Lindau to Ravensburg is to train which takes 39 min and costs €7 - €15.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Lindau-Insel and arriving at Ravensburg, Bahnhof. Services depart twice a week, and operate Saturday and Sunday. The journey takes approximately 39 min.
The distance between Lindau and Ravensburg is 43 km. The road distance is 34.3 km.
The best way to get from Lindau to Ravensburg without a car is to train which takes 39 min and costs €7 - €15.
The train from Lindau-Insel to Ravensburg, Bahnhof takes 39 min including transfers and departs twice a week.
Lindau to Ravensburg train services, operated by Deutsche Bahn Regio (DB Regional), depart from Lindau-Insel station.
Lindau to Ravensburg train services, operated by Deutsche Bahn Regio (DB Regional), arrive at Ravensburg, Bahnhof station.
Yes, the driving distance between Lindau to Ravensburg is 34 km. It takes approximately 41 min to drive from Lindau to Ravensburg.
